Join us as a as a Highways Inspector and you will be responsible for completing inspections of designated route(s) and highways assets in line with agreed inspections schedules, procedures and standards.Reporting to the Inspector Team Manager you will join a team of Inspectors undertaking safety and asset condition inspections, survey works and signing off on the quality of asset repairs work. You will be required to undertake inspections independently or with another member of the team.In line with the duties of the role you will be required to travel across designated route so a valid driving license is essential. The role will also have on duty responsibilities. You will be required to work unsociable hours, Bank holidays and weekends on a rota basis, or as determined by the Team Manager.You will be required to drive as part of your role and you will need to have a full clean driving license to be considered for this position and during employment.What you’ll be leading on

  • Carrying out cyclical and ad-hoc highways asset inspections in line with agreed timescales and procedures, ensuring that asset condition and all inspection findings, such as defects and defect causes, are recorded in the relevant systems in line with data capture standards.
  • Deal with customer issues in relation to the condition of the highway network
  • Inputting into the development of inspections plans and schedules, and support in arranging road space to undertake inspections.
  • Carrying out regular Safety Inspections and patrols, reporting and raise work requests for high priority safety defects on the network.
  • Monitoring event signage and illegal signage on the network, escalating issues in line with agreed procedures
  • Supporting regional engineering teams in the development of asset maintenance and investment plans, by ensuring asset condition and inspection information is gathered, up to date and available at all times.
  • Ensuring the health and safety needs and wellbeing of customers and employees are fully considered and accounted for throughout the planning and delivery of each service activity.
  • To be successful
  • Knowledge or experience of undertaking asset condition inspections in the highways sector or equivalent inspection experience in other sectors
  • Knowledge or experience of highway asset maintenance
  • Good understanding of H&S implications of working on high speed roads applicable to highway maintenance works
  • Knowledge of highways law applicable to the inspection and maintenance of highways
  • Experience in data collection and use of data capture devices
  • Good IT skills including knowledge of or experience in using asset management databases is desirable
